DB Tha General - "What Would I Do Part 2" (Produced By Beto Beats)


DB Tha General Re-Releaes A Diss Track Taking Shots At Philthy Rich and Kurt Diggler And Re-Titles It "What Would I Do Part 2"
Oakland's own DB Tha General just released a new album today produced entirely by his in-house producer Beto Beats and its definitely a hot album. You can listen to the entire without having to hit the foward button on your CD  player but the standout track on this album is a diss track entitled "What Would I Do 2." On this song DB takes a few shots at longtime rivals Philthy Rich and Kurt Diggler ("Steady gettin' calls/they appalled/about this "Mac Blast" I did when I had to/I put them lil' kids in /Sit they ass down/Break 'em down/Better do the math/Go against the teacher/and precher/ You will never last/This rap shit, my nigga/You in the wrong lane/I'm real East Oakland/Want a Falcon on gold thangs").

During the rest of the song DB raps about being the toughest guy in Oakland and how he used to carry guns and "sellin' bundles".
